Caleb’s Background

Dressed in his flat cap, dress shirt, and dress shoes, Caleb Torgerson sits in the first row of College Church as he talks about his background. Torgerson is a freshman here at Olivet Nazarene University, majoring in Multimedia Communication with a concentration in TV/Video production. Torgerson initially heard about Olivet through a scholarship. He was unaware Olivet was even a school until he learned about the scholarship. Wanting to attend a Nazarene school along with the full ride he would be getting, he decided to attend. 

Caleb talking about how he got to ONU

The reason he wanted to go to a Nazarene school has to do with his upbringing. Growing up, he was brought up Nazarene, which influenced his decision on the kind of university he would attend. Originally, Torgerson did not want to attend college but decided to give it a chance. Once Togerson decided he wanted to go to school, he knew he wanted to be in a Christian environment going into his adulthood. Even though he is only a freshman, Torgerson has some memories that he is fond of already.

“I work in media services and that’s been very enjoyable, that’s one of my favorite things that I do here,” he said.

Favorite Memories

Working in media services has been a great experience for him, along with the people that he works with. He has also found chapel to be very enjoyable even though he says students generally are not too fond of it.

“A lot of people don’t really like it because it’s required, I enjoy going to chapel, I think it’s fun.” he said.”

The variety show was something he was not expecting and caught him by surprise. He thought it was very good, taking pleasure in each performance by the freshman, sophomores, juniors, and seniors. So far in his freshman year, he has met a bunch of people which has been a great experience for him.

Future Endeavors

Caleb getting outside shots for film inspiration. Photo by Jalen Lewis

Torgerson hopes to pursue video editing for film after he graduates. Whether it be camera crew work for a movie/tv show, director of photography, and/or music. He also talked about the hope of doing YouTube videos in the future.

“Video editing or camera work on film or people’s YouTube videos, maybe if that’s possible,” he said.

Torgerson said that he did not have a specific dream job, just as long as he could be involved in some form of video editing, he would be happy with it. He feels that integrity and being hardworking will be able to land him wherever his heart desires. 

Being able to create/visualize a story is why Torgerson loves video editing. He likes to take film and edit it to tell a story that an audience will be able to immerse themselves into. He wants to make something so captivating that the audience will not turn away and want more. Having this imagery and storytelling motivates him to want to make these pieces of art. Since he is story-driven, he has a list of some films that he strongly likes because of the visuals and the way the story moves.

Top Films

His list is Dune 2, A Real Pain, How To Train Your Dragon 1 and 2, and Spiderman Across the Spider Verse. He says that he watches Spider-Man Across the Spider Verse fairly often and is not too fond of How To Train Your Dragon 3. Torgerson also said that Christopher Nolan was his all-time favorite director because of the way he is able to tell a story.

Hobbies and Interests

Outside of video editing, Torgerson likes to spend his spare time making music, photography, playing piano, learning the guitar, and learning things from people. He regularly watches educational videos and TED Talks that peak his interest.
